Read the article titled "Benefits of Dams." What are the economic, environmental, and social benefits of creating dams?

Geography
1 answer:
maksim [4K]2 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Benefits of Dams

Economic benefits of dams are:

1. Electrical Generation.

2. Navigation.

Environmental benefits of dams are:

1. Reduces the consumption of fossil fuels and the green houses gases.

2. It provides water for irrigation.

3. It can prevent uncontrolled flooding.

4. Debris control

Social benefits of dams are:

1. creates recreational activities like boating and fishing.

Describe the Suez Crisis as best you understand it. Make sure to explain the role of
stepladder [879]

Answer:

The 1956 Suez Crisis, when Britain along with France and Israel invaded Egypt to recover control of the Suez Canal, was arguably one of the most significant episodes in post-1945 British history. Its outcome highlighted Britain's declining status and confirmed it as a 'second tier' world power.
